RF-1012-BSI – Ultra-High Efficiency 100-12-AH Alternative for Extreme Temperature Applications
The RF-1012-BSI is a premium 100-12-AH alternative designed for applications demanding the highest particulate filtration efficiency combined with exceptional thermal resistance. This particulate microfibre glass filter element is bonded exclusively with silica inorganic resin, making it completely inorganic and suitable for operation in extreme temperature environments.
Fully Inorganic Construction for Maximum Thermal Stability
The RF-1012-BSI features:
- 100% inorganic bonding with silica resin, eliminating organic binders
- Temperature resistance from -50°C up to +500°C
- Superior structural stability under thermal stress
- Resistance to mineral, vegetable, and synthetic lubricants
Typical applications include:
- High-temperature gas sampling and analysis
- Furnace and combustion process monitoring
- Specialty gas lines exposed to elevated temperatures
- Analytical instruments requiring ultra-high filtration efficiency
Exceptional Filtration Efficiency at 0.01 Micron
This 100-12-AH replacement filter offers:
- 99.9999% filtration efficiency at 0.01 micron particles
- Air flow resistance of less than 2.8 kPa at 6 m/min (25°C)
This makes it the highest efficiency option within the 100-12 high-temperature replacement range, providing superior protection for sensitive downstream components.
Dimensions and Mechanical Specifications
- Inner diameter: 25 mm
- Outer diameter: 31 mm
- Length: 64 mm
- Burst minimum: 0.8 bar
- Collapse minimum: 1.2 bar
